The Logs was built c.1868 to designs by J.S. Nightingale by the builder Charles Till for the engineer and developer Edward Gotto as Gotto's own residence. Gotto later added wings on either side of the house in 1876. [1] A full page illustration and a profile of The Logs was featured in the 28 November 1868 issue of The Builder. [2]
